The goals are made of 1/2" EMT pipe, the tetras are of 1/2" CPVC pipe, and the auto loading platforms are of 1/2" x 1/2" wood. I'd like to thank my father for these, as he built a lot of the playing field components while I built my Vex robot.

The Vex robot will stack a maximum of eight tetras on the center goal and will easily stack all twelve that I have on the side goals. Here is a picture of a twelve tetra high stack at the SNE conference: (Steve Cremer is the person in the background)
